Handover: Charset Sniffer in UploadWorks

Tomas, here's where I left the encoding detection path. Plugin authors hook in after the BOM check but before the statistical fallback, so make sure their detectors return a confidence score or the chain stalls. Windows-1252 vs UTF-8 ambiguity is the usual complaint. The detector order and thresholds are driven entirely by the values below.

settings of bahip-hahip:
[wenath]
host = wenath.lumiclabs.corp
user = wenath_svc
database = wenath_prod

Runbook: Harvestline telemetry gateway restart. If tractors in the Moss Hollow test fleet stop reporting, first check the ingest queue depth; above 10k, drain before restarting the gateway service. Restart order matters: collector first, then forwarder. After the gateway comes back, confirm heartbeat packets within two minutes. Log the incident in the ops journal and include the gateway's startup trace token, shown below.

session token of kagup-hahaf = htk3_2b8

Hey support crew — quick one on LiftLogic, our elevator-dispatch simulator. We patched the ghost-car bug where idle cabs kept answering phantom hall calls on the Brambleton test tower. Should cut those weird wait-time spikes you've been reporting. Needs a sign-off before we push to the demo environment. The person who has to approve it is named below.

named custodian: Zorael Sordor